tamiko      14/11/03 01:30:36

  Added:                libvirt-1.2.9-do_not_use_sysconf.patch
                        libvirtd.service.conf
  Removed:              libvirt-1.2.6-numa.patch
  Log:
  add wireshark-plugins use flag, bug 508340; do not install into runtime 
paths, bug 520408; do not install into units use /etc/sysconfig, bug 477524
  
  (Portage version: 2.2.8-r2/cvs/Linux x86_64, signed Manifest commit with key 
BD3A97A3)

Revision  Changes    Path
1.1                  
app-emulation/libvirt/files/libvirt-1.2.9-do_not_use_sysconf.patch

file : 
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/app-emulation/libvirt/files/libvirt-1.2.9-do_not_use_sysconf.patch?rev=1.1&view=markup
plain: 
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/app-emulation/libvirt/files/libvirt-1.2.9-do_not_use_sysconf.patch?rev=1.1&content-type=text/plain

Index: libvirt-1.2.9-do_not_use_sysconf.patch
===================================================================
>From 69372a32025ac16578ad277c6356e89713a3f9f4 Mon Sep 17 00:00:00 2001
From: Matthias Maier <[email protected]>
Date: Mon, 3 Nov 2014 00:51:35 +0100
Subject: [PATCH] Do not use /etc/sysconf

---
 daemon/Makefile.am               | 4 +---
 daemon/libvirtd.service.in       | 3 +--
 src/Makefile.am                  | 3 ---
 src/locking/virtlockd.service.in | 3 +--
 tools/Makefile.am                | 2 +-
 tools/libvirt-guests.service.in  | 2 +-
 6 files changed, 5 insertions(+), 12 deletions(-)

diff --git a/daemon/Makefile.am b/daemon/Makefile.am
index b95a79d..1e98422 100644
--- a/daemon/Makefile.am
+++ b/daemon/Makefile.am
@@ -328,9 +328,7 @@ uninstall-logrotate:
        rmdir $(DESTDIR)$(sysconfdir)/logrotate.d || :
 
 install-sysconfig:
-       $(MKDIR_P) $(DESTDIR)$(sysconfdir)/sysconfig
-       $(INSTALL_DATA) $(srcdir)/libvirtd.sysconf \
-         $(DESTDIR)$(sysconfdir)/sysconfig/libvirtd
+
 uninstall-sysconfig:
        rm -f $(DESTDIR)$(sysconfdir)/sysconfig/libvirtd
        rmdir $(DESTDIR)$(sysconfdir)/sysconfig || :
diff --git a/daemon/libvirtd.service.in b/daemon/libvirtd.service.in
index 1759ac8..cd337a1 100644
--- a/daemon/libvirtd.service.in
+++ b/daemon/libvirtd.service.in
@@ -10,8 +10,7 @@ Documentation=http://libvirt.org
 
 [Service]
 Type=notify
-EnvironmentFile=-/etc/sysconfig/libvirtd
-ExecStart=@sbindir@/libvirtd $LIBVIRTD_ARGS
+ExecStart=@sbindir@/libvirtd
 ExecReload=/bin/kill -HUP $MAINPID
 KillMode=process
 Restart=on-failure
diff --git a/src/Makefile.am b/src/Makefile.am
index e65177f..18bbbb4 100644
--- a/src/Makefile.am
+++ b/src/Makefile.am
@@ -2269,9 +2269,6 @@ EXTRA_DIST += locking/virtlockd.sysconf \
        locking/test_libvirt_lockd.aug.in
 
 install-sysconfig:
-       $(MKDIR_P) $(DESTDIR)$(sysconfdir)/sysconfig
-       $(INSTALL_DATA) $(srcdir)/locking/virtlockd.sysconf \
-         $(DESTDIR)$(sysconfdir)/sysconfig/virtlockd
 
 uninstall-sysconfig:
        rm -f $(DESTDIR)$(sysconfdir)/sysconfig/virtlockd
diff --git a/src/locking/virtlockd.service.in b/src/locking/virtlockd.service.in
index 57089b0..ace0c83 100644
--- a/src/locking/virtlockd.service.in
+++ b/src/locking/virtlockd.service.in
@@ -5,8 +5,7 @@ Documentation=man:virtlockd(8)
 Documentation=http://libvirt.org
 
 [Service]
-EnvironmentFile=-/etc/sysconfig/virtlockd
-ExecStart=@sbindir@/virtlockd $VIRTLOCKD_ARGS
+ExecStart=@sbindir@/virtlockd
 ExecReload=/bin/kill -USR1 $MAINPID
 # Loosing the locks is a really bad thing that will
 # cause the machine to be fenced (rebooted), so make
diff --git a/tools/Makefile.am b/tools/Makefile.am
index 93d642d..2da0e97 100644
--- a/tools/Makefile.am
+++ b/tools/Makefile.am
@@ -259,7 +259,7 @@ uninstall-local: uninstall-init uninstall-systemd
 install-sysconfig:
        $(MKDIR_P) $(DESTDIR)$(sysconfdir)/sysconfig
        $(INSTALL_DATA) $(srcdir)/libvirt-guests.sysconf \
-         $(DESTDIR)$(sysconfdir)/sysconfig/libvirt-guests
+         $(DESTDIR)$(sysconfdir)/libvirt/libvirt-guests.conf
 
 uninstall-sysconfig:
        rm -f $(DESTDIR)$(sysconfdir)/sysconfig/libvirt-guests
diff --git a/tools/libvirt-guests.service.in b/tools/libvirt-guests.service.in
index cc04b6d..9be514b 100644
--- a/tools/libvirt-guests.service.in
+++ b/tools/libvirt-guests.service.in
@@ -5,7 +5,7 @@ Documentation=man:libvirtd(8)
 Documentation=http://libvirt.org
 
 [Service]
-EnvironmentFile=-/etc/sysconfig/libvirt-guests
+EnvironmentFile=-/etc/libvirt/libvirt-guests.conf
 # Hack just call traditional service until we factor
 # out the code
 ExecStart=@libexecdir@/libvirt-guests.sh start
--- a/tools/libvirt-guests.sysconf
+++ b/tools/libvirt-guests.sysconf
@@ -1,3 +1,10 @@
+#
+# Warning: This configuration file is only sourced by the systemd
+# libvirt-guests.service unit. The coresponding openrc facility is in
+# /etc/init.d/libvirtd and /etc/conf.d/libvirtd
+#
+
+
 # URIs to check for running guests
  # example: URIS='default xen:/// vbox+tcp://host/system lxc:///'
   #URIS=default
-- 
2.0.4



1.1                  app-emulation/libvirt/files/libvirtd.service.conf

file : 
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/app-emulation/libvirt/files/libvirtd.service.conf?rev=1.1&view=markup
plain: 
http://sources.gentoo.org/viewvc.cgi/gentoo-x86/app-emulation/libvirt/files/libvirtd.service.conf?rev=1.1&content-type=text/plain

Index: libvirtd.service.conf
===================================================================
# Uncomment the following three lines to start libvirtd with the '--listen'
# directive such that it listens for TCP/IP connections (honoring the
# listen_tls and listen_tcp settings in /etc/libvirt/libvirtd.conf). If
# libvirtd is started without the '--listen' parameter, network connection
# (for the daemon) is globally disabled:

# [Service]
# ExecStart=
# ExecStart=/usr/sbin/libvirtd --listen





Reply via email to